My father became blind with Macular Degeneration of the Retina and I have small spots of dry degeneration in both eyes. Also like my mother I have Glaucoma which is being treated effectively with eye drops. I take prescribed antioxidants daily for the macular. At my last hospital visit it was suggested that I take the antioxidants alternate months instead of all the time, as my condition is stable. I would like advice on this alternate months of antioxidants please.
